Satisfied with today’s relaxation? It’s time for us to break our fast at Al Jazeerah Signature Bali Restaurant.

Mouthwatering illustrations of Middle Eastern dishes (Photo via Losangela – www.shutterstock.com)

Exclusively this Ramadan, Al Jazeerah offers a festive Holy Month experience with a buffet style Iftar dinner with sumptuous Middle Eastern dishes such as Kuftah Chicken, Sish Towuk, Lamb Muska, and of course their signature rice!

There are various fantastic presentations of dish preparation too for you to watch. You can get this spectacular experience for only around 275,000 IDR (USD$18.47) per person, so don’t forget to make a reservation beforehand, t-mates!

Amazing collection of animals at Bali Zoo (Photo via www.tiket.com/to-do/bali-zoo)

The second day is when we play a lot! First stop, have fun playing with various adorable faunas at the Bali Zoo! This zoo has more than 500 animals including endangered species such as the Sumatran Elephant, Orangutan, Bengal Tiger, Binturong, and African Lion which can be found the zoo’s cool tropical environment.

Exciting & interactive activities with animals at Bali Zoo (Photos via www.tiket.com/to-do/bali-zoo)

Besides interacting and taking pictures with the animals, Bali Zoo offers unique activities such as Breakfast with Orangutan, Elephant Mud Fun, and Night Safari. What’s more, if you bring your little one, it’s sure to be an unforgettable fun experience for them!

Our last day is closed by exploring the paradise of the Island of the Gods, Nusa Penida! No need to bother arranging transportation this time because you can just join a tour.

The beauty of Nusa Penida can be seen from both its sea and land (Photos via Guitar photographer – www.shutterstock.com & LilacHome – www.shutterstock.com)

This East Nusa Penida tour explores various destinations such as Diamond Beach, Atuh Beach, Molenteng Tree House, Raja Lima, and Teletubbies Hill, each of which has beautiful natural scenery as far as the eye can see.

Uniquely, you can also see dolphins and stingrays at Diamond Beach! This tour is also perfect for this Ramadan as it finishes around 4pm, just before iftar time.
